I was dismayed to read the report this week that King Charles wants his status changed from being the king of the one faith to being the king of the multi faith*. When he was made king and anointed by the church to be the monarch of the peoples of the United Kingdom and his other realms, he vowed to maintain and protect the Protestant Reformed Religion, the Church of England, and the Presbyterian Church of Scotland.
